Understanding Soil Temperature and Its Importance
Soil temperature influences seed germination, root development, and nutrient uptake. If the soil is too cold or too hot, plant growth can be stunted or delayed. Therefore, managing soil temperature is crucial, especially in regions with variable climates or during early planting seasons.

How to Use Soil Scoops for Temperature Control
Proper use of soil scoops can significantly improve soil temperature regulation. Here are some tips:
- Loosen the soil: Use a scoop to aerate the soil, which helps regulate temperature and promotes healthy microbial activity.
- Mix organic matter: Incorporate compost or mulch into the soil to improve insulation and moisture retention.
- Cover exposed soil: Use scoops to spread mulch or straw over bare soil, reducing temperature fluctuations.
- Level the soil surface: Create an even surface to prevent hot spots or cold pockets that can affect plant growth.
